The Benefits of Regular Car Maintenance

1. Enhanced Safety

Regular car maintenance is crucial in ensuring your safety on the road. Inspecting and maintaining essential components such as brakes, tires, and suspension systems reduces the risk of accidents caused by faulty equipment. Routine maintenance also includes checking and replacing worn-out wiper blades, headlights, and taillights, improving visibility, and ensuring you can see and be seen while driving.

2. Improved Performance and Fuel Efficiency

Proper maintenance helps your car perform at its best. Regularly changing the oil and air filters and tuning the engine keeps the internal components clean and functioning optimally. This leads to smoother running, improved acceleration, and better fuel efficiency. By following the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ule, you can maximize your car’s performance and save money on fuel costs in the long run.

3. Prevention of Costly Repairs

Neglecting regular maintenance can lead to minor issues escalating into major, expensive repairs. By regularly inspecting and servicing your vehicle, mechanics can identify and address potential problems before they become severe. Timely oil changes, belt replacements, and fluid checks are all part of preventive maintenance that can save you from costly breakdowns and extensive repairs.

4. Prolonged Lifespan of the Vehicle

Regular car maintenance significantly extends the lifespan of your vehicle. You can avoid premature wear and tear by keeping all components in good working condition. Features like the engine, transmission, and suspension are designed to function optimally with regular maintenance, helping your car stay on the road for many years. Essential Maintenance Tasks

1. Oil Changes

Regular oil changes are crucial for maintaining engine health. Oil lubricates the engine, reducing friction and preventing damage caused by heat and friction. Changing the oil every 5,000 to 7,500 miles is recommended or per your manufacturer’s guidelines.

2. Tire Maintenance

Properly inflated tires improve fuel efficiency and enhance safety and handling. Check your tire pressure regularly and ensure they are correctly balanced and aligned. Rotate the tires every 5,000 to 8,000 miles to ensure even wear.

3. Brake Inspection

Brakes are a critical safety component of your vehicle. Regularly inspect the brake pads, rotors, and brake fluid levels. Replace worn-out brake pads promptly to avoid compromising braking efficiency.

4. Fluid Checks and Replacements

Regularly check and replace fluids such as engine coolant, transmission, power steering, and brake. Clean and sufficient fluid levels help maintain the proper functioning of various systems in your vehicle.
